So, Work is in process. I contact with particular designers and we discuss different variants and details: including color scheme, unique colors and unique details, stickers. Some details (i mean colors) will be produced specially for this set. We are google'ing for different real muscle cars to find more variants.

I have already received photos of my model, built by TLG. Very unusual thing to receive your MOC photo from someone:)

Yes, they improve my model, cause not all elements agree with TLG rules of building. But I hope we minimize this modification.

It will be a limited collectors set;) we work hard, and for me it is a very cool experience!
